
Non-performing assets (NPAs) not only eat intoprofitability and hamper their ability to recycle funds, but also shake thepublic confidence which is crucial for existence of any financial institution.The present trend of NPAs is alarming and calls for rigorous and concertedefforts by banks and financial institutions as well as government. This book is based on the selected papers presented by academicians andbankers in a national seminar which discussed various aspects of the issue indetail. Delving deep into the problem of NPAs, the participants searched for thereasons and suggested ways to reverse the worrying trend.
